High-Tech Keys

The majority of modern cars come with a modern technology for keys. These systems are designed to help to prevent theft and also protect you from getting locked out. In certain cases keys have a microchip in them that needs to be programmed before you are able to use it. This isn't something you can get at the home improvement store or in an auto-parts retailer however a locksmith should know how to do it.

The majority of modern cars have a transponder chip inserted into the key. It is designed to communicate with the car's computer. This microchip contains a unique code used to unlock doors and begin the car. The chip is located inside the head of the key, which has either a standard or laser cut shank. Laser-cut keys have a more intricate cut in the shank and require special equipment that are not always found in the typical locksmith or hardware stores. These keys must also be programmed to work with your car. You will need to visit either a locksmith shop or a dealer to avail this service.

Some newer models also come with a key fob to allow remote entry it is a distinct item from the traditional metal key. They are more convenient as they allow you to lock and start your vehicle by pushing a button on the key fob, instead of having to reach in your purse or pocket to remove your keys of the ignition. They are also more secure because they have the added feature of not permitting the key to be activated until it is within a specific distance from the car, which further reduces your risk of locking your keys inside the car.

Replacement Cylinders

A locksmith for autos can help you when you've lost your car keys or if they're not working properly. They can cut you a brand new key and auto locksmiths in my area program it so that your car recognizes it. They can also remove your old keys, or FOBs so that you don't need to use them. This is ideal for those who gave them to a charity. This task requires specialized equipment and understanding of how your particular vehicle functions.

If your key isn't turning in the ignition or in the lock, that's a good sign there's a problem with the cylinder for ignition. A professional automotive locksmith will replace the ignition cylinder in a short time, allowing you to get back on the road.

Another service provided by an automotive locksmith is rekeying your door locks. This is done by resetting the internal pins of the lock cylinder to ensure that the previous key will no longer fit. It's very similar to how you change locks in your home, but it's more complex because every vehicle has its own lock cylinder.

This service can also be beneficial if you recently bought a second-hand vehicle and want to ensure that previous owners are unable to access your vehicle. A professional locksmith will be able change the locks quickly and efficiently to ensure that only your key will work.

It can be costly to replace ignition cylinders, but these are the only part that are broken when keys are stolen or damaged. A professional locksmith will investigate and determine the cause before beginning to fix it.

The programming of car keys can be complicated and requires specialized software and tools. A professional locksmith for automotive will have the necessary tools and software needed for the job. They'll have the latest key cutting technology and a complete range of replacement cylinders for all models and makes of vehicles.
